Descripción general
Ubicación del establecimiento
Si decides alojarte en New Akan Hotel de Kushiro, estarás en un lago y a menos de diez minutos a pie de Lake Akan y Centro ecomuseo Akankohan. Además, este hotel se encuentra a 0,8 km de Ainu Kotan y a 1,1 km de Teatro Akanko Ainu Ikoro.
Habitaciones
Te sentirás como en tu propia casa en cualquiera de las 370 habitaciones con aire acondicionado, frigorífico y televisión de pantalla plana. Mantén el contacto con los tuyos gracias a la la conexión wifi gratis. El cuarto de baño está provisto de artículos de higiene personal gratuitos y secadores de pelo. Entre las comodidades, se incluyen caja fuerte y escritorio, además de un servicio de limpieza disponible todos los días.
Servicios
No te pierdas las instalaciones recreativas a tu disposición, que incluyen aguas termales y sauna. Encontrarás además conexión a Internet wifi gratis, una zona recreativa o sala de juegos y un salón de eventos.
Para comer
Come algo en Felice, uno de los 2 restaurantes de este hotel. Se ofrece un desayuno bufé todos los días de 07:00 a 08:30 con un coste adicional.
Servicios de negocios y otros
Tendrás un servicio de recepción las 24 horas, atención multilingüe y consigna de equipaje a tu disposición. Se ofrece servicio de transporte hasta la estación de tren gratuito y un aparcamiento sin asistencia gratuito.

alexij
Solo with a Tour GroupGreat place to stay to get a wonderful view of the lake. Make sure you request for the traditional Japanese bedroom style as this is quite an experience to sleep on a futton on a tatami mat with. Bedroom: huge, with separate partition for sleeping area. Thoughtful amenities in room: slippers for toilet, slippers for bedroom, 2kinds of yukata (Japanese robe for sleeping), tea set, sitting area, huge closets for clothes and extra mattresses and blankets. ONSEN on the 9th floor, great view and ambience as it is open air! Don't worry as they supply tops and bottoms for decency as it is too cold to be walking n daunting and more cozy. Souvenir shop is huge, with Royce chocolates, scarves, and various other treats. I bought wooden palm massagers. Early morning, you'll be awakened by the crows else your alarm goes off earlier so you can queue early for the breakfast buffet. People wake up early here so be ready to bring a companion so you can save seats! I travelled alone so good thing I made friends with most of my tour mates. View is fantastic!
